How to Prepare

To get the most out of our four hours together, please come prepared with the following:

  • Pack Light: Street photography is about agility. I recommend bringing one camera and one versatile prime lens (35mm or 50mm equivalent is ideal). My recommendation is to use a camera that you are most comfortable operating.

  • The Essentials: Ensure your batteries are fully charged and you have a cleared memory card. For film users, please bring at least 3 rolls of 400 speed film.

  • Dress for Movement: We will be on our feet for the duration of the session. Please wear comfortable walking shoes and check the Raleigh forecast to dress in appropriate layers.

  • Your Portfolio: Select 5–10 of your favorite images (or those you have questions about) to show me during our initial review.

  • An Open Mind: The street is unpredictable. Come ready to observe, experiment, and embrace the spontaneous nature of the city.
